Output c238b32bdb95e0768761c3f3f611a580621b0dfc56cb50d991212afaed2b374e:1

value
1122861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505eaf39f2adc710f98b3ef49afa09730e5656d8 OP_EQUAL
address
391yQga2zXUpvBuybvrrmotDJ8SaoXhVEh
transaction
c238b32bdb95e0768761c3f3f611a580621b0dfc56cb50d991212afaed2b374e
confirmations
312508
spent
true